Here’s and example of a SMART MATH problem for GEOMETRY.
Problem
Find the equation of a line with slope –4 and passing through the point (4, 5).
- x + y = 9
- x + 4y = 11
- 4x + y = 21
- 3x + 2y = 10
- 5x + y = 30
The Usual Method

Using the point slope form of equation of a straight line, we get:
(Ans: 3)
Estimated Time to arrive at the answer = 30 seconds.
Using Technique

We already know the slope intercept form as y = mx + c.
The slope here is given as –4.
Thus, y = –4x + c or 4x + y = c
Thus, the coefficient of x should be 4.
Only option ‘3’ satisfies this condition and hence it is the answer.
(Ans: 3)
Estimated Time to arrive at the answer = 5 seconds.
